South Aiken Wins South Carolina AAA State Soccer Championship In Dramatic Fashion

South Aiken rallied in overtime to stun Eastside (9th-ranked team in country) 2-1 Saturday night in the Boys South Carolina AAA state championship game. WJBF News Channel 6’s Chris Kane has more.

South Aiken High School Teacher Arrested

Officers with Aiken Department of Public Safety say a South Aiken High School teacher is under arrest. Craig Kessler is charged with Assault and Battery of a High and Aggravated Nature, and Contributing to the Deliquency of a Minor.
